Boy, I guess. The first "paying" job I ever had was when I plowed for my uncle using his 70 JD and a two bottom plow. Cold, blustry March and I was totally miserable. Got paid $23 for three days and thought I was a rich man. :>) Then again, one of my dad's hired men, of years ago, lives up the road from me a ways. I remember dad used to pay him $100 a month and gave him a house to live in. He now has his current house & 5 acres of vertical rock for sale at $400K. Yep, times have changed. :>) Allan
